Islamabad: The nation is celebrating the 135th birthday of Quaid-e-Azam Muhammad Ali Jinnah, founder of Pakistan, today (Sunday) renewing the pledge to follow his guiding principles of Unity, Faith and Discipline, thus promoting prosperity, peace and harmony and consolidating democratic process in the country.
A number of activities were arranged throughout the country to highlight Quaid’s guiding principles of “Unity, Faith and Discipline for promoting prosperity, peace and harmony in the country.
Various political, educational and social organisations have chalked out special functions to pay homage to the Quaid-e-Azam, who created a separate state for Muslims of South Asia on August 14,1947.
The day reminds about Quaid’s historic struggle for a separate homeland for the Muslims of the subcontinent where every citizen could live according to his faith and dignity.
